I'm always looking for a new take on banana bread, so when I had some bananas getting too ripe on the counter, I looked in my cookbooks for a recipe and found this one. Luckily, I had all the ingredients on hand, even plenty to make a batch of V's Nuts to put in it.
I found this recipe to be more like a cake than most banana breads -- it's not as dense or moist, which to me is a good thing. It's got a great flavor and texture, and the crunchy, slightly spicy nuts are a good foil for a sweet bread.
